Once Upon A Carnival

Script Development - Musical | 2023

Development by Leian John-Baptiste. 

for the Gate Theatre

​

Costume design by Jace Mason

​

Rodgers and Hammerstein’s Cinderella (starring Whitney Houston and Brandy) meets Rio (the movie) but with a Caribbean Carnival twist. Once Upon A Carnival is a modern twist on Cinderella, about an unlucky girl whose fortune changes. Our Cece is a Black British urban princess who oozes black culture and is considered too much for the world around her. Too bold, too sassy, too loud, too dark? Cece wants to find somewhere she belongs. In facing her grief, embracing her history, heritage and culture, she finally finds a place where she fits in, a place to call home.

Starring

Sophia McKay, Luke Wilson

2023- The Oxford Playhouse 

Sophia McKay performed "Take Me There" written by Leian John-Baptiste, Triniboi Joocie, Perry Melius  a song from "Once Upon A Carnival" written by Leian John-Baptiste as part of the BEAM showcase for new British Musicals. 

​

2022- The Gate Theatre 

Leian was awarded £10,000 to develop Once Upon A Carnival which he used towards leading a week long R & D.

Playfight

Script Development - Drama | 2023

Development by Leian John-Baptiste, Christina Alagaratnam and Myah Jeffers for Orisun Productions and Pleasance Theatre 

​

An incident occurs in the school Fifteen year old best friends Kai, TJ & Zara have been tight since, well, forever. But as they've grown older things have begun to change. Why did life start to get so complicated? When did the world stop seeing them as children and start demanding that they behave according to some script written in stone and carved decades before their birth? And when did the weight of that stone start to crush them ? 

2023- The Plesance Theatre

Orisun Productions, lead by Leian John-Baptiste and Shereener Browne received £27k from Arts Council England to put towards their 2023 production of "Playfight" at the Plesance Theatre. 

​

As part of this process, a week was spent with writer Christina Alagaratnam and dramaturg Myah Jeffers and director Leian John-Baptiste to develop the story and strengthen the script. 

​

The production then received a transfer to the Seven Dials Playhouse in the West End.

​

2021 

Orisun Productions, lead by Leian John-Baptiste and Shereener Browne received £12k from Arts Council England to put towards their 2021 production of "Playfight" performed in at Deptford Town Hall.

Carnival Uncovered

Development - Docuseries | 2020

Deveoplment by Leian John-Baptiste

for House of Black 

​

Produced by Leian John-Baptiste 

​

An online docu-series exploring the wonderful world of carnival. 

​

Step inside the world of masquerade, music and magic. One of the world’s most beautiful celebrations, where different people from all walks of life come together to dance their troubles away. That as well as so much more, join us as we uncover all…

​

2020

As a result of the Covid-19 pandemic Notting Carnival was cancelled for the first time in it's history; and in response Leian created the series.

​

He also set out to challenge the stereotypical depiction of Notting Hill Carnival often presented by mainstream media and aimed to showcase and celebrate the unheard voices of the masqueraders and carnival community.
